As a queer Jew, Ofrey Weiss can’t find his place. He’s too scared to join the Israel Defense Force, too weak to fight off his abusive dad, and too insecure to talk to his crush, David. But when David asks Ofrey for help in breaking and entering, they piss off a thousand-year-old demon and end up stealing a portion of its power. Now, despite Ofrey’s new abilities, he suddenly has a whole host of other things to be scared of. It soon becomes clear that if Ofrey doesn’t grow a spine soon and learn how to use his powers, not even the IDF will be able to save him and his friends from hell’s fury.This dark fantasy-superhero story explores the conflict between indoctrination and sexual identity, tackling hard-hitting issues such as homophobia and racism. Due to mature themes it is recommended for readers sixteen and up.
